Hair on Your Chest Vegan Bean Chili Recipe

Difficulty: Easy | Total Time: 55 min. | Active Time: | Makes: 6 - 8 servings

A chili that is sure to warm you up from the inside! I like to serve my chili with a peanut butter sandwich.

INGREDIENTS
  • 2 Tablespoons olive oil
  • 1 green pepper, chopped
  • 1 jalapeno, seeded and finely chopped
  • 2 - 3 cloves garlic, minced
  • 1 small yellow onion
  • 2 Tablespoons chipoltle chili powder
  • 1 teaspoon coriander
  • 1 teaspoon cumin
  • 1 teaspoon basil
  • 1/4 teaspoon cayenne
  • 1 - 16 oz. can diced tomatoes with juices
  • 1 - 16 oz. can tomato sauce
  • 1 - 16 oz. can kidney beans, rinsed and drained
  • 1 - 16 oz. can black beans
  • 1 - 16 oz. can pinto beans
  • 1 small bag of frozen corn
  • 12 oz. Bud Light
  • 1 Tablespoon sugar
  • 3/4 teaspoon Franks hot sauce
  • 1 teaspoon vegan Worcestershire sauce
  • salt and pepper to taste
  • Fresh or dried parsley to garnish
INSTRUCTIONS
  1. Add the olive oil to a large dutch-oven over medium heat. Add the green pepper, jalapeno, garlic, onion and seasonings. Cook and stir until onions are translucent, about 5 minutes.
  2. Add the remaining ingredients and bring to a boil. Turn heat to medium-low and let simmer for about 30 minutes.
